Understanding Ibuprofen
Ibuprofen is a widely used medication in the class of nonsteroidal anti-inflammatory drugs (NSAIDs). It’s available over the counter in various formulations, such as tablets, capsules, and liquid suspensions, making it easily accessible for managing pain and inflammation Still holds up..
Mechanism of Action
Ibuprofen works by inhibiting the production of prostaglandins, which are hormone-like substances that contribute to inflammation, pain, and fever. Specifically, ibuprofen blocks the cyclooxygenase (COX) enzymes, COX-1 and COX-2, which are responsible for synthesizing prostaglandins. By reducing prostaglandin levels, ibuprofen helps to alleviate pain, reduce inflammation, and lower fever Small thing, real impact..
Common Uses
Ibuprofen is commonly used to treat a variety of conditions, including:
- Pain Relief: Effective for headaches, toothaches, menstrual cramps, and muscle aches.
- Inflammation Reduction: Used to manage inflammation associated with arthritis, sprains, and strains.
- Fever Reduction: Helps to lower body temperature during feverish illnesses like the flu or common cold.
- Chronic Conditions: Prescribed for long-term management of conditions like osteoarthritis and rheumatoid arthritis.
Potential Side Effects
While ibuprofen is generally safe when used as directed, it can cause side effects, especially with prolonged use or high doses. Common side effects include:
- Gastrointestinal Issues: Heartburn, nausea, stomach pain, and ulcers.
- Cardiovascular Risks: Increased risk of heart attack and stroke, particularly in people with pre-existing heart conditions.
- Kidney Problems: Can impair kidney function, especially in individuals with kidney disease.
- Bleeding Risks: May increase the risk of bleeding, particularly when taken with other blood-thinning medications.
- Allergic Reactions: Some individuals may experience allergic reactions, such as rash, itching, swelling, or difficulty breathing.
Understanding Cyclobenzaprine
Cyclobenzaprine is a muscle relaxant prescribed to relieve muscle spasms and associated pain. It is available only by prescription and is typically used for short-term relief.
Mechanism of Action
Cyclobenzaprine works primarily within the central nervous system (CNS) to reduce muscle spasms. Plus, it is believed to act on the brainstem, influencing muscle tone and reducing motor nerve activity. But unlike some muscle relaxants, cyclobenzaprine does not directly affect the muscles themselves. Instead, it works centrally to decrease the signals that cause muscles to spasm.
Common Uses
The primary use of cyclobenzaprine is to treat:
- Muscle Spasms: Effective for relieving muscle spasms caused by acute musculoskeletal conditions, such as strains, sprains, or injuries.
- Pain Relief: Used to alleviate pain associated with muscle spasms, often in conjunction with rest and physical therapy.
Potential Side Effects
Cyclobenzaprine can cause a range of side effects, some of which can be significant. Common side effects include:
- Drowsiness: A very common side effect, making it important to avoid activities requiring alertness, such as driving.
- Dizziness: Can cause lightheadedness and impaired balance.
- Dry Mouth: Reduces saliva production, leading to discomfort and potential dental issues.
- Blurred Vision: May affect visual clarity.
- Constipation: Can slow down bowel movements.
- Confusion: Particularly in older adults, cyclobenzaprine can cause confusion or cognitive impairment.
- Cardiac Effects: In rare cases, can cause heart rhythm disturbances.
Potential Interactions Between Ibuprofen and Cyclobenzaprine
When considering taking ibuprofen and cyclobenzaprine together, it’s essential to be aware of potential drug interactions. While there isn't a direct contraindication (meaning they are not absolutely prohibited from being taken together), there are potential additive effects and risks to consider That's the part that actually makes a difference..
Increased Sedation
Both ibuprofen and cyclobenzaprine can cause drowsiness, although through different mechanisms. Ibuprofen, while not primarily a sedative, can cause fatigue in some individuals. Cyclobenzaprine, on the other hand, is known for its significant sedative effects. When taken together, the combined effect can lead to increased drowsiness, dizziness, and impaired cognitive function. This can be particularly dangerous when driving, operating machinery, or performing tasks that require mental alertness.
Gastrointestinal Risks
Ibuprofen is known to cause gastrointestinal irritation, including ulcers and bleeding, especially with long-term use. While cyclobenzaprine doesn't directly affect the gastrointestinal system, the drowsiness and dizziness it causes can indirectly increase the risk of falls or accidents, potentially leading to injuries that could be exacerbated by ibuprofen-induced bleeding Surprisingly effective..
Other Considerations
- Individual Sensitivity: People react differently to medications. Some individuals may be more sensitive to the side effects of either drug, making the combination riskier.
- Age: Older adults are generally more susceptible to the side effects of both ibuprofen and cyclobenzaprine. They are more likely to experience confusion, dizziness, and cardiovascular issues.
- Underlying Conditions: Individuals with pre-existing conditions such as kidney disease, heart disease, or gastrointestinal issues may be at higher risk for complications when taking these medications together.
- Other Medications: It’s essential to consider other medications a person is taking. Both ibuprofen and cyclobenzaprine can interact with other drugs, potentially increasing the risk of adverse effects.

Precautions to Take
If a healthcare provider determines that combining ibuprofen and cyclobenzaprine is appropriate, there are several precautions you should take to minimize the risks:
- Consult with a Healthcare Provider: Always discuss the use of these medications with a doctor or pharmacist. They can assess your individual risk factors and provide personalized recommendations.
- Lowest Effective Dose: Use the lowest effective dose of each medication. This can help reduce the risk of side effects.
- Shortest Possible Duration: Take the medications for the shortest possible duration. Avoid long-term use unless specifically directed by a healthcare provider.
- Avoid Alcohol and Other Sedatives: Alcohol and other sedatives can increase the risk of drowsiness and dizziness. Avoid these substances while taking ibuprofen and cyclobenzaprine.
- Monitor for Side Effects: Pay close attention to any side effects you experience. If you notice any concerning symptoms, contact your healthcare provider immediately.
- Take with Food: Taking ibuprofen with food can help reduce the risk of gastrointestinal irritation.
- Stay Hydrated: Drink plenty of water to help prevent dehydration, which can worsen some side effects, such as dizziness and constipation.
- Avoid Driving and Operating Machinery: Due to the potential for drowsiness and dizziness, avoid driving and operating machinery while taking these medications.
- Inform Other Healthcare Providers: Let other healthcare providers know that you are taking ibuprofen and cyclobenzaprine. This is especially important if you are scheduled for surgery or other medical procedures.
